DITKA hand Touchdown Abbey third straight loss in 108.98-107.50 battle

DITKA narrowly earned a 108.98-107.50 victory to hand Touchdown Abbey their third consecutive loss to open the season. It wasn't nearly as close as the final score indicates, as DITKA led 108.98-85.30 heading into Sunday night. Touchdown Abbey came roaring back behind Cooper Kupp (11 Rec, 102 Rec Yds, 2 Rec TDs). DITKA were led by Christian McCaffrey, who racked up 188 yards from scrimmage and ran for a touchdown for 24.8 points, and Lamar Jackson, who passed for 267 yards and ran for 46 yards and a touchdown (21.28 points). DITKA (2-1) will look to keep it rolling against Tragically Malicious, while Touchdown Abbey (0-3) will attempt to develop some positive momentum against Voodoo Mama Juju.

Matchup Player of the Week

McCaffrey scored 43.1% more than his 17.33-point projection with 24.8 points against the Cardinals in Week 3. He racked up 188 yards from scrimmage and ran for a touchdown in the 38-20 win. McCaffrey ranks #7 among all fantasy players this season and will face the Texans next week.
